July Artist of the Month is Amy Paloranta of Goddess Incognito™

July 7, 2009

“Amy Paloranta is a working artist who enjoys the playful use of color and shapes to create imagery that speaks to the goddess within. Her art continues to evolve and reflect her inner and outer worlds as they balance, grow, and shift.

The style of Goddess Incognito evolved during a Jungian Theory course in graduate school. Goddess images began to emerge from her mandala art work required for the course & from her note margins during lectures. She feels that we all have inner gods/goddesses, incognito and otherwise, and like her art, we all evolve, learn, change and grow through our life journey.

Amy’s medium of choice, “regular” color crayons, keeps her work expressive & to the essence of the nature of her true self. She does welcome commissioned work – either drawing, painting or mixed media pieces. She also welcomes comments, interpretations & meaningful conversation regarding art & the universe.”
